740 fuel pump question 700


Hey Guys,

About 2 months ago, I replaced the fuel pump on my '89 740 GLE 16 valve. The old one just stopped working ( it was a used one that I put on about 2 weeks before it stopped from a 240). Wanting to save money, I bought a Master brand main pump at Advance Auto for $80. The car runs fine now, but I just wanted to ask around and see if anyone has had good luck with these cheaper pumps. The reason that I put the used 240 pump on the car is that the car wouldn't run when I bought it. After testing, I found that the main pump wasn't running. That, along with a bad ECU was the cause of the problem. So, my next question is will a bad ECU damage a fuel pump? Before I replaced the ECU, the car ran horribly and wouldn't run over 1500 rpm.

Any ideas would really help.
